Operating Margin (TTM)

Neither side reports a meaningful operating margin: for Royal Bank of Canada (RY) in Banks and Wells Fargo (WFC) in Banks, funding costs are part of the core business, so net margin and ROE are the cleaner profitability reads.

Financial Strength

Current Ratio (MRQ)

current ratio doesn’t apply on either side: Royal Bank of Canada (RY) in Banks and Wells Fargo (WFC) in Banks both report balance sheets without a current/non-current split, so their short-term liquidity is better judged through regulatory and funding measures.

Debt / Equity (MRQ)

debt-to-equity ratio is set aside for both: Royal Bank of Canada (RY) in Banks and Wells Fargo (WFC) in Banks run businesses where balance-sheet leverage is part of the model, so capital-adequacy and funding measures are the better gauges of balance-sheet risk.
